"The Girl in the Flower Dress"

Agents assemble!!!

This week on Agents of S.H.I.E.L.D.:  Coulson and the Team try to rescue a young man with an unusual and dangerous power...  Meanwhile, Skye has a secret that jeopardizes her relationship with the team..
